'No regrets': Man-eater Sylvia evicted from Big Brother, just hours after 'spitting' Dennis is ejected from the house

Sylvia Barrie has become the second person to be voted out of the Big Brother house.

The 21-year-old admitted she was 'shocked' by the booing reaction of the crowd when she first left the house.

Despite the bad reception from the crowd outside the Big Brother house, a brave Sylvia kept smiling and blowing kisses to the crowd and shouting 'thank you' before joining Davina McCall on stage.

Discussing her three weeks in the house, Sylvia admitted she acted a little bit in a bid to stifle her boredom.

Despite having a boyfriend of four years 'on the outside world' Sylvia spent the last week openly flirting with new housemate Stuart Pilkington.

After being shown a montage of her pursuit of Stuart, a clearly embarrassed Sylvia held hands with sympathetic Davina.

In an attempt to explain her behaviour, Sylvia said: 'I’m feeling my pain. I can’t believe I did all that. It was if I lost my mind…

'I think it was lust. It was pure lust on my part. I’m just ashamed of myself.

'When you’re in that enclosed environment you get carried away and forget about the outside world. I think you just get lost on the moment.'

Sylvia insisted she wouldn't have gone any further with Stuart if he had responded to her romantic advances, but Davina was left unconvinced.

Attempting to explain her brief flirtation with Dale, Sylvia insisted she was just having a laugh.

She said: 'He’s just a mate. He’s one of my close mates. I really don’t fancy Dale at all.

'You get bored in there and you have to do something for fun. I can be odd sometimes.'

Sylvia joins the first evictee Stephanie McMichael, who left the compound two weeks ago.

Despite Sylvia being the second to be voted out by the viewers, she is the fourth housemate to leave the show.

Last week, Alexandra De Gale was forcibly removed from the house by Big Brother after she made comments about her 'gangster friends' which had been deemed threatening by other housemates.

Earlier today, Dennis McHugh was also ejected from the show by producers after he spat in Mohamed Mohamed's face.

Sylvia admitted she and Jennifer Clark were 'devastated' when Dennis was forced to leave.

She explained: 'I thought he was one of my best friends in there. I got to know him on a deep level. I was shattered when he left.'

After being nominated alongside Mohamed, Sylvia was evicted after she received an overwhelming landslide of 90.2 per cent of the public vote.

Sylvia picked up nine nominations from her housemates this week; Darnell Swallow, Kathreya Kasisopa, Lisa Appleton, Rex Newmark, Mohamed, Luke Marsden, Mario Marconi, Mikey Hughes and Rachel Rice all put her on the chopping block.

When watching the nominations on screen, a visibly-hurt Sylvia admitted she was surprised by Luke and Darnell.

She moaned:: 'I’m a bit suprised about Lukey, I thought he was sweet, but he’s not.

'I’m quite surprised about Darnell. I thought he was my friend.'

'Mohamed just didn’t get me and I just didn’t get him.'

Summing up her experience, Sylvia said: 'It was amazing, fantastic, I would not change anything 'cause I was being myself. No regrets at all.'

She tipped student teacher Dale to win, saying: 'Dale is a genuinely nice guy. He doesn’t do anything wrong. He’s besotted with Jennifer.'

Earlier on Friday evening, after being told by Davina she was next to leave, Sylvia quickly lost her composure and began sobbing.

After hugging fellow nominee Mohamed tightly, Sylvia then enjoyed an extra long cuddle with Dale Howard.
